Jammu, Nov 29: Food Craft Institute, Jammu is successfully running short term courses under the Scheme Hunar Se Rozgar Tak, sponsored by Ministry of Tourism, Govt. of India in the following trades, totally free of cost. The Students are provided free books, free journals, free uniform and free meals and certificate and stipend on successful completion of their course. The courses included Food Production, Food & Beverage Services, Bakery & Patisserie, and Housekeeping. The aim of this is to reduce the rate of unemployment by empowering the students to succeed in today's dynamic world by integrating technical knowledge, professional skills and career focused education as per their individual interest and capabilities. Today, students who had undergone 8-weks course in Food Production took their test with full enthusiasm (both theory and practical).They prepared/cooked variety of dishes, as their practical test like Honey Crispy Cauliflower, Kadai Paneer, Chilly Paneer, Dal Makhani, Soya Nuggets, Tawa Roti, Plain Rice, Mix Veg and other items. There were around 23 students who successfully completed their 8 weeks course/training in Food Production and took the test. |
